Method
Cannoli Shells
Prepare the Dough
In a large bowl, combine the flour, granulated sugar, cocoa powder, and salt. Add the softened butter and mix until crumbly. Stir in the egg and wine or vinegar until a dough forms. Knead the dough on a floured surface until smooth. Wrap in plastic wrap and let it rest for 30 minutes.
Roll Out the Dough
After resting, divide the dough into four pieces. Roll out each piece as thin as possible, about 1/16 inch thick. Cut into circles using a 4-inch round cutter.
Fry the Shells
Heat the oil in a deep pot to 350°F (175°C). Wrap each dough circle around a cannoli form, sealing the edges with a bit of water. Fry until golden brown, about 2-3 minutes. Remove and let drain on paper towels. Carefully remove the forms after a few minutes.
Filling
Prepare the Filling
In a mixing bowl, combine the ricotta cheese and powdered sugar, mixing until smooth. Stir in the Marsala wine, ground cinnamon, and chopped dark chocolate. Mix until well combined.
Fill the Cannoli
Using a piping bag or a spoon, fill each cooled cannoli shell with the ricotta filling, making sure to fill both ends.
Garnish
Sprinkle the tops of the filled cannoli with chopped pistachios and garnish with edible flowers before serving.
